What Prize are You Competing For?

Nobody finishes a race while gazing at the starting line. Why not focus on the finish line?

So much spiritual error comes from constantly looking back to your starting point instead of looking at Christ for maturity and how you can finish the race for HIS prize and not the “prizes” of the earthly minded headed for destruction.

Don’t chase relevance and validation from the world, chase holiness and maturity.

Philippians 3
13 Brethren, I count not myself to have apprehended: but this one thing I do, forgetting those things which are behind, and reaching forth unto those things which are before,

14 I press toward the mark for the prize of the high calling of God in Christ Jesus.

15 Let us therefore, as many as be perfect, be thus minded: and if in any thing ye be otherwise minded, God shall reveal even this unto you….

17 Brethren, be followers together of me, and mark them which walk so as ye have us for an ensample.

18 (For many walk, of whom I have told you often, and now tell you even weeping, that they are the enemies of the cross of Christ:

19 Whose end is destruction, whose God is their belly, and whose glory is in their shame, who mind earthly things.

All spiritual error has a spiritual price, it just never tells you how high it is upfront… It just shows up and debits your account when you least expect it and can’t afford it.

Watch & Pray & Press towards Maturity.

LAST DAYS DIRECTIVES from Matthew 24-25:

1. Do NOT be deceived by false prophets, false anointed ones, or counterfeit evangelists. Of Primary importance.
2. Feed Gods people Faithfully and consistently.
3. Watch & Pray consistently to maintain your oil & spiritual treasure
4. Be Good & Faithful, productive, and multiplicative with your Time, Money, Resources and Energy
5. Feed the hungry, especially believers
6. Clothe the naked, especially believers
7. Visit the Sick & in Prison, especially believers

Fear the LORD not the Media

If our hearts are dull to the word of the Lord… And we never have any fear or urgency in our hearts until something bad happens in the news. We have to question ourselves as to where our hearts really are. Why do we only get serious about God according to news reports? What did God say before the media did? Why did we avoid it then? How can we get closer to His voice and pattern our hearts and lives according to what He says on the inside before things get bad on the outside?

Isaiah 8
11 For the Lord spake thus to me with a strong hand, and instructed me that I should not walk in the way of this people, saying,

12 Say ye not, A confederacy, to all them to whom this people shall say, A confederacy; neither fear ye their fear, nor be afraid.

13 Sanctify the Lord of hosts himself; and let him be your fear, and let him be your dread.
